At a pivotal moment for global gender justice, the Anglican Alliance’s Gender Justice Director, Mandy Marshall, offers an inside look at a tense and unprecedented session of the UN’s Commission on the Status of Women (CSW70), where hard-won commitments to gender equality faced significant challenges and unexpected votes.
Her reflection highlights both the fragility of progress and the growing risk of regression on women’s rights, while calling on individuals, churches, and communities to take action – through advocacy, prayer, and engagement – to ensure these commitments are upheld: Protecting women’s rights at the UN CSW
